A Week of Family-Friendly Fun in Spain

Friday, November 10: Madrid

Start your Spanish adventure in the vibrant capital city of Madrid. In the morning, visit the sprawling Retiro Park, where you can enjoy a leisurely stroll, rent a rowboat on the lake, or visit the Crystal Palace. In the afternoon, explore the world-renowned Prado Museum, home to an extensive collection of European art. As the evening sets in, head to Plaza Mayor, a bustling square filled with restaurants, cafes, and street performers.

  • Retiro Park: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Prado Museum: Cost Estimate - €15 per adult, €7.50 per child,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Plaza Mayor: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Evening
Saturday, November 11: Barcelona

Travel to the enchanting city of Barcelona. Start your morning at Park Güell, a whimsical park designed by Antoni Gaudí, offering stunning views of the city. In the afternoon, explore the Gothic Quarter, a maze of narrow medieval streets filled with charming shops and cafes. Wrap up your day with a visit to La Sagrada Familia, Gaudí's unfinished masterpiece.

  • Park Güell: Cost Estimate - €10 per adult, free for children under 7,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Gothic Quarter: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Afternoon
  • La Sagrada Familia: Cost Estimate - €20 per adult, free for children under 11,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
Sunday, November 12: Seville

Head to the charming city of Seville. In the morning, visit the iconic Alcázar of Seville, a stunning palace complex with beautiful gardens. In the afternoon, explore the historic neighborhood of Santa Cruz, known for its narrow streets, colorful houses, and quaint squares. Don't miss the awe-inspiring Seville Cathedral, the largest Gothic cathedral in the world.

  • Alcázar of Seville: Cost Estimate - €12.50 per adult, free for children under 16,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Santa Cruz: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Afternoon
  • Seville Cathedral: Cost Estimate - €9 per adult, free for children under 14,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
Monday, November 13: Valencia

Travel to the coastal city of Valencia. Start your day at the futuristic City of Arts and Sciences, an architectural marvel featuring various cultural and scientific attractions. In the afternoon, explore the historic center of Valencia and visit the stunning Valencia Cathedral. End your day with a relaxing walk along the beautiful Turia Gardens.

  • City of Arts and Sciences: Cost Estimate - €38 per adult (combined ticket for all attractions), €30 per child, Time Spent - 4-5 hours
  • Valencia Cathedral: Cost Estimate - €8 per adult, free for children under 12, Time Spent - 1-2 hours
  • Turia Gardens: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Evening
Tuesday, November 14: Granada

Head to the breathtaking city of Granada. In the morning, explore the magnificent Alhambra, a UNESCO World Heritage Site known for its stunning Moorish architecture and beautiful gardens. In the afternoon, wander through the charming Albayzín neighborhood, with its narrow streets and traditional houses. Don't miss the opportunity to watch a flamenco show in the evening.

  • Alhambra: Cost Estimate - €14 per adult (daytime visit), free for children under 12, Time Spent - 3-4 hours
  • Albayzín: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Afternoon
  • Flamenco Show: Cost Estimate - €20-€30 per person, Time Spent - Evening
Wednesday, November 15: Malaga

Travel to the vibrant coastal city of Malaga. Start your morning with a visit to the Picasso Museum, showcasing the works of the legendary artist Pablo Picasso. In the afternoon, relax on the beautiful beaches of Malaga or explore the historic city center. End your day with a stroll along the lively promenade, lined with restaurants and shops.

  • Picasso Museum: Cost Estimate - €10 per adult, free for children under 17,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Malaga Beaches: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Afternoon
  • Malaga Promenade: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Evening
Thursday, November 16: Madrid

Return to Madrid for your last day in Spain. In the morning, visit the Royal Palace, a magnificent architectural masterpiece. In the afternoon, explore the lively Mercado de San Miguel, a bustling food market offering a wide variety of delicious treats. End your trip with a relaxing walk along the Gran Vía, Madrid's main shopping street.

  • Royal Palace: Cost Estimate - €13 per adult, free for children under 5, Time Spent - 2-3 hours
  • Mercado de San Miguel: Cost Estimate - Free entry, cost varies for food purchases, Time Spent - Afternoon
  • Gran Vía: Cost Estimate - Free, Time Spent - Evening

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

For a unique experience off the beaten path, consider visiting the charming town of Ronda, known for its dramatic cliffside views and historic bullring. Families will also enjoy exploring the theme park of PortAventura World near Barcelona, offering thrilling rides and shows for all ages. Don't forget to indulge in some delicious churros with hot chocolate, a favorite treat among locals.
